Abstract
La presente solicitud divulga un procedimiento y un dispositivo para transmitir datos, que pueden obtener la ganancia de diversidad de frecuencia, mejorando así la fiabilidad de la transmisión de datos. El procedimiento incluye: determinar una pluralidad de portadores o grupos de portadores para transmitir datos duplicados de acuerdo con una pluralidad de canales lógicos para transportar los datos duplicados, en el que al menos dos canales lógicos en la pluralidad de canales lógicos corresponden a diferentes portadores o grupos de portadores para transmitir los datos duplicados; y transmitir los datos duplicados transportados en la pluralidad de canales lógicos, respectivamente, utilizando la pluralidad de portadores o grupos de portadores.
